What is Chloride?
Chloride is an essential electrolyte that works closely with sodium and potassium, maintaining fluid balance in the body. It is primarily found in table salt (sodium chloride) and is vital for forming gastric acid, which aids in digestion.
The Role of Chloride in the Body
Chloride performs several key functions, including:
- Electrolyte balance: It helps regulate fluid balance, ensuring proper hydration levels.
- Digestive health: Chloride is a component of hydrochloric acid, necessary for breaking down food in the stomach.
- pH balance: It contributes to maintaining the body's acid-base balance, which is critical for overall metabolic functions.

Dietary Sources of Chloride
Fortunately, chloride is abundant in various foods, making it relatively easy to obtain through diet. Rich sources include:
- Table salt (sodium chloride)
- Seaweed
- Celery
- Tomatoes
- Olives
- Lettuce
For those who may not get enough chloride from food alone, supplements are available, often in the form of sodium chloride or potassium chloride.
